What Does a Full Scholarship Actually Cover?#
When I say "full scholarship," I mean everything. These scholarships cover:
- Tuition (the biggest expense)
- All fees (application, lab, technology fees)
- Housing (dormitory or off-campus living)
- Food (meal plans and dining)
- Medical insurance (required for all international students)
- Transportation (sometimes including flights to/from your home country)
In other words, you could study virtually for free at these universities and colleges. This isn't just financial aid – it's comprehensive support that makes American education accessible regardless of your family's financial situation.

Taking Action on Your Scholarship Journey#
If you're serious about studying in America with a full scholarship, here's what you need to do:
1. Access the Scholarship Database#
The most important step is getting access to the comprehensive list of these 60+ schools. This isn't information you'll find easily through general searches.
2. Start Your Applications Early#
Many of these scholarships have specific deadlines, and the application process takes time. The earlier you start, the better your chances.
3. Focus on Essay Quality#
Your personal statement and essays are often what separate successful candidates from the rest. Use available tools and resources to make yours stand out.
4. Apply Strategically#
Don't just apply everywhere. Focus on schools that align with your academic interests and where you have the strongest chance of success.
